LAHORI CHARGA
Out of all that is served, I will highly recommend trying out this recipe, a marinated chicken which then is steamed and deep-fried but magically not oily at all, the Chef’s magic you see.

PANEER AMM(MANGO) DA TIKKA
For all your tangy food cravings and all those who like an extra squeeze of lemon in their meal. Here is the best deal for you, paneer stuffed with mango and smothered in mustard. What a wonder.

KEEMA KARELA
At first, I was like no, I can never ever be part of this strange Karela admirers gang, but now I love karela too but just for what Chef Gurleen has served to me. I will still keep hating Karela Sabzi which my mom cooks for us once a week. ☹

MALAI WALA MURGHA
I am sure everyone who is reading this must have at any point in time eaten creamy chicken, but I can bet you on this that hasn't had this kind of creamy chicken in your life.
Such creaminess and chicken just melts in your mouth.
One word - Mind Blowing

CHANNA PALAK
Another fantastic creation by Chef @gurleen. Garlic chickpeas cooked in Spinach gravy took this dish to another level. The combined flavour of both the channa and palak was just superb.

Here comes my favourite part dessert.
MEAT DA HALWA
Though I am an explorer, I was like what, Meat ka Halwa, really meat. How can someone cook halwa out of meat? But I cannot put it in words but the texture, and the aroma was just so scrumptious. It takes a really good 3-4 hours to get this meal ready to be served.

CHURI
Anything goes extinct, but Churi? Not really. Let’s not let it go extinct ☹ That leftover Roti, Desi Ghee & Sugar (or Shakkar/ Khand – Crushed Jaggery) and Bebe Ji ka pyaaar put together.

The main theme of this restaurant is serving old or pre-independence Punjabi recipes.
If you go through the menu you will notice the recipe names are a bit different from the more common names that we are used to knowing. E.g. Chana masala is mentioned as Kabuli Choley Martaban. Maybe there can be a difference in the method of preparation.

We ordered two starters Mushroom Malai Galouti and Pushtooni Subz Tikki, both of which were mouth-watering. The portion size was sufficient for two individuals and they were prepared with perfection.
Then we got on to the main course items and ordered Kabuli Choley Martaban with Masaledar Laccha Paratha and Lahoori Chilli Olive Naan.
The portion size of Kabuli Choley is sufficient for 3 individuals if you take starters first.

Coming to the bread you can count the number of layers added to the Laccha Paratha. So crisp and yummy!
Olive Naan is one of the signatures, and you can taste the appropriate amount of fermentation done in the making.

We finished with Shan-E-Dera which is basically similar to Ras Malai as we know in other places. It was perfect too.

Dera has been a benchmark in North Indian cuisine and fine dining experience in Chandigarh for quite some time.

They currently have a Mutton and Saag food festival in progress for the month of March, 2019.

As I understand it, each month they will pick new dishes and set an entire special menu around it.

I got to experience various dishes in this special food extravaganza. From Mutton Appetizers like Pathar Ka Gosht and Gosht Shikampuri to main course items like Haleem and Rahra Gosht. This is probably one of the best Haleem Dishes I’ve had the pleasure of tasting. They cook their meat slowly and surely.

For vegetarians there are options like Sarson ka Paneer Tikka and Saag paneer and Mooli ka Saag. All done well and each item has a unique taste of its own.

Chandigarh is a union territory and planned city in northern India, serving as the shared capital of the surrounding states, namely Punjab to the north, west and the south, and Haryana to the east. source
